Output 3c40cc3e909965258e6d4390a32abb6e73b6da853fb321c7c5c4d50e20d6d534:2

value
20348410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 769867617c5bb11b7d03bd2fbdfd2d3cc69628c7 OP_EQUAL
address
3CW6EPCcswQub1shrEN3WH89XXAuFQoY26
transaction
3c40cc3e909965258e6d4390a32abb6e73b6da853fb321c7c5c4d50e20d6d534
spent
true